Skip to main content
Glama

FluxCD MCP Server

Flux MCP Server

Der Flux MCP Server verbindet KI-Assistenten direkt mit Ihren Kubernetes-Clustern, auf denen Flux Operator ausgeführt wird, und ermöglicht so GitOps-Analysen und Fehlerbehebung in natürlicher Sprache.

Mithilfe von KI-Assistenten mit dem Flux MCP-Server können Sie:

  • Debuggen Sie GitOps-Pipelines von Flux-Ressourcen bis zu Anwendungsprotokollen.
  • Erhalten Sie eine intelligente Ursachenanalyse für fehlgeschlagene Bereitstellungen
  • Vergleichen Sie Flux-Konfigurationen und Kubernetes-Ressourcen zwischen Clustern
  • Visualisieren Sie Flux-Abhängigkeiten mit Diagrammen, die aus dem Clusterstatus generiert werden
  • Weisen Sie Flux an, Vorgänge mithilfe von Konversationsaufforderungen auszuführen

Schnellstart

Installieren Sie den Flux MCP-Server mit Homebrew:

brew install controlplaneio-fluxcd/tap/flux-operator-mcp

Weitere Installationsoptionen finden Sie in der Installationsanleitung .

Fügen Sie den MCP-Einstellungen Ihres KI-Assistenten die folgende Konfiguration hinzu:

{ "flux-operator-mcp":{ "command":"flux-operator-mcp", "args":[ "serve", "--read-only=false" ], "env":{ "KUBECONFIG":"/path/to/.kube/config" } } }

Ersetzen Sie /path/to/.kube/config durch den absoluten Pfad zu Ihrer Kubeconfig-Datei. Sie finden ihn mit: echo $HOME/.kube/config .

Kopieren Sie die KI-Regeln aus instructions.md und fügen Sie sie in die entsprechende Datei für Ihren Assistenten ein.

Starten Sie die AI-Assistent-App neu und testen Sie den MCP-Server mit den folgenden Eingabeaufforderungen:

  • „Welche Clusterkontexte sind in meiner Kubeconfig verfügbar?“
  • „Welche Version von Flux läuft in meinem aktuellen Cluster?“

Weitere Informationen zur Verwendung des MCP-Servers mit Claude, Cursor, GitHub Copilot und anderen Assistenten finden Sie auf der Dokumentationswebsite .

Dokumentation

Beitragen

Wir freuen uns über Beiträge zum Flux MCP Server-Projekt über GitHub Pull Requests. Weitere Informationen zum Einrichten Ihrer Entwicklungsumgebung und zur Mitarbeit am Projekt finden Sie im Leitfaden „MITWIRKEN“ .

Lizenz

Der MCP-Server ist Open Source und Teil des Flux Operator- Projekts, das unter der AGPL-3.0-Lizenz lizenziert ist.

-
security - not tested
A
license - permissive license
-
quality - not tested

local-only server

The server can only run on the client's local machine because it depends on local resources.

FluxCD MCP Server

  1. Schnellstart
    1. Dokumentation
      1. Beitragen
        1. Lizenz

          Related MCP Servers

          View all related MCP servers

          MCP directory API

          We provide all the information about MCP servers via our MCP API.

          curl -X GET 'https://glama.ai/api/mcp/v1/servers/controlplaneio-fluxcd/flux-operator'

          If you have feedback or need assistance with the MCP directory API, please join our Discord server